Pic related. Literally don't even need to peel the cloves. Just put in the press, squeeze, and then pick out the residue skin and membrane once the garlic has pressed through. They usually come with a little tool or you can just use a small paring knife. Still the fastest and easiest method. If you go this route, I strongly suggest investing in something heavier and possibly French-made.
